This means that, if all the inodes in a filesystem need to be invalidated, then userspace needs to iterate through all of them and do this kernel notification separately. This patch adds a new option that allows userspace to invalidate all the inodes with a single notification operation. In addition to invalidate all the inodes, it also shrinks the sb dcache.
